Lipid-soluble hormones are a class of hormones that are able to pass through cell membranes due to their hydrophobic (water-repelling) nature. These hormones are also known as nonpolar hormones, as they consist of nonpolar molecules such as steroid hormones, thyroid hormones, and retinoids. Because of their lipid-soluble nature, these hormones can easily cross cell membranes and interact with intracellular receptors located in the cytoplasm or nucleus of target cells. Once they bind to their receptors, lipid-soluble hormones can affect gene expression and other intracellular processes. Examples of lipid-soluble hormones include testosterone, estrogen, progesterone, and cortisol.
